Ferne Edwards is a scholar working on Plant Science, Food Science and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Ferne Edwards has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 346 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Plant Science, 7 papers in Food Science and 4 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Ferne Edwards’s work include Urban Agriculture and Sustainability (7 papers),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(5 papers) and Geographies of human-animal interactions (4 papers). Ferne Edwards is often cited by papers focused on Urban Agriculture and Sustainability (7 papers), Food Waste Reduction and Sustainability (5 papers) and Geographies of human-animal interactions (4 papers). Ferne Edwards collaborates with scholars based in Australia, Ireland and Norway. Ferne Edwards's co-authors include David Mercer, Anna Davies, Dave Mercer, Oona Morrow, Jane Dixon, Tord Kjellström, Hilary Bambrick, Cathy Banwell, Gillian Hall and Sharon Friel and has published in prestigious journals such as Environmental Science & Policy, Journal of Sustainable Tourism and Cities.
